DevOps Engineer

Blockstream · Zürich

Blockstream, a leading Bitcoin infrastructure company, seeks a Mid-level DevOps Engineer in Zurich to build and operate secure blockchain platforms for enterprise clients. The role involves cloud infrastructure, CI/CD automation, container orchestration, and compliance in regulated financial environments.

The DevOps Engineer role at Blockstream supports the Service & Enterprise Solutions team by developing and maintaining secure, scalable infrastructure for blockchain and digital asset platforms. This position collaborates across Solution Architects, Delivery, Product, and Engineering to deliver enterprise-grade solutions for clients in banking, custody, and payments.

Responsibilities

  • Design and manage cloud infrastructure for blockchain platforms used in banking, custody, payments, and digital asset services
  • Create and maintain CI/CD pipelines for automated deployment, testing, and release processes
  • Deploy infrastructure using tools like Terraform, Ansible, or CloudFormation
  • Operate containerized applications with Docker and Kubernetes
  • Manage environments across AWS, Azure, hybrid, and on-premise systems
  • Apply security hardening, secrets management, encryption, and access controls
  • Set up monitoring, logging, and alerting with tools such as Prometheus, Grafana, ELK, or CloudWatch
  • Support production deployments, go-live events, and incident response activities
  • Work with Solution Architects to ensure infrastructure meets security, compliance, and architectural standards
  • Develop reusable infrastructure patterns, automation frameworks, and operational documentation

Requirements

  • 3 to 6 years of experience in DevOps, platform engineering, SRE, or infrastructure operations
  • Proven experience building and operating infrastructure in fintech or regulated financial environments
  • Strong skills with cloud platforms, especially AWS, with Azure or GCP as a plus
  • Experience with CI/CD tools including Jenkins, GitLab CI, GitHub Actions, or ArgoCD
  • Proficiency in infrastructure-as-code tools such as Terraform, Ansible, or Pulumi
  • Solid scripting abilities in Python, Bash, Go, or similar languages
  • Experience with Docker, Kubernetes, and container orchestration
  • Deep understanding of security, networking, and compliance in regulated industries
  • Self-motivated and able to collaborate across teams and geographies, delivering high-quality results with strong client engagement
  • Ability to work effectively with architects, engineers, delivery teams, and client technical contacts
  • Fluent in English; Swiss German, German, French, or Italian is beneficial
  • Must be located in Switzerland, with focus on Zurich or Lugano

Nice to have

  • Experience with blockchain infrastructure, such as Bitcoin nodes or Lightning Network
  • Familiarity with distributed systems and blockchain-specific operational needs
  • Experience using monitoring and observability tools like Prometheus, Grafana, Datadog, or ELK
  • Knowledge of service mesh, API gateways, or load-balancing technologies
  • Certifications such as AWS Certified DevOps Engineer or CKA (Certified Kubernetes Administrator)
  • Interest in advancing to Senior DevOps Engineer or SRE leadership positions
  • Enthusiasm for Bitcoin, digital assets, and blockchain-based financial infrastructure

About the company

Blockstream, founded in 2014 by Dr. Adam Back and a team of cryptographers and engineers, is dedicated to advancing Bitcoin and its applications. The company creates enterprise-grade blockchain infrastructure, self-custody solutions, financial products, and second-layer scaling technologies.

  • Founded by Bitcoin pioneers with a passion for blockchain innovation
  • Focus on developing secure, self-custody Bitcoin solutions and enterprise infrastructure
  • Commitment to advancing Bitcoin’s role in financial systems and digital assets
